Description
The ISL81601FRZ-T is a high-performance, bidirectional buck-boost controller IC designed by Renesas Electronics. It is intended for use in various power management applications where efficient voltage regulation is required. This controller is capable of operating over a wide input voltage range, making it suitable for battery-powered systems, industrial equipment, and other power-sensitive applications.
The ISL81601FRZ-T features seamless transition between buck and boost modes, ensuring consistent output voltage regulation even as input conditions vary. It supports both synchronous and non-synchronous operation, enhancing its versatility and efficiency. The device includes various protective features, such as overvoltage, undervoltage, overcurrent, and thermal protection, safeguarding the system against potential faults.
Additionally, the ISL81601FRZ-T offers programmable switching frequency, which allows designers to optimize the balance between efficiency and component size. It also provides features like soft-start, power-good indication, and adjustable output voltage, making it a robust solution for complex power management needs. The IC is available in a compact, thermally efficient package, facilitating its integration into space-constrained designs.

Features
The ISL81601FRZ-T is a synchronous buck-boost controller known for its high efficiency and versatility. Key features include:
1. Wide Input Voltage Range: Supports 4.5V to 60V, making it suitable for various applications.
2. Output Voltage Flexibility: Capable of delivering output voltages from 0.8V to 60V.
3. High Efficiency: Achieves up to 99% efficiency with its synchronous rectification.
4. Current Mode Control: Provides excellent line and load regulation.
5. Seamless Buck-Boost Transition: Ensures smooth operation across all operating modes.
6. Adjustable Switching Frequency: Allows for optimization of efficiency and performance.
7. Phase-Locked Loop (PLL) Synchronization: Facilitates synchronization to an external clock.
8. Protection Features: Includes overcurrent, overvoltage, undervoltage, and thermal shutdown protections.
9. Compensator Design: Offers an external compensation network for flexibility in different scenarios.
10. Package: Comes in a compact and thermally efficient package, ideal for space-constrained applications.
These features make the ISL81601FRZ-T suitable for industrial, consumer, and telecom power supplies.

Manufacturer
The ISL81601FRZ-T is manufactured by Renesas Electronics Corporation. Renesas is a Japanese semiconductor company that specializes in the development and production of microcontrollers, analog, and power devices, as well as SoC (System on Chip) products. The company serves various industries, including automotive, industrial, home electronics, and information communication technology. Renesas is known for providing solutions that enhance the performance and efficiency of electronic systems.
Application
The ISL81601FRZ-T is a high-performance, bidirectional buck-boost controller suitable for various power management applications. Key areas include:
1. Telecommunications: It can manage power supplies for telecom equipment requiring stable voltage regulation across fluctuations.
2. Industrial Power Systems: Suitable for applications needing robust power conversion, like motor drives and control systems.
3. Battery-Powered Devices: Ideal for managing battery charging and discharging in devices like laptops and portable electronics.
4. Renewable Energy Systems: Used in solar inverters and energy storage systems to handle varying input and output conditions efficiently.
Its versatility and efficiency make it useful in any application requiring efficient conversion between different voltage levels.
